How much do entry level no experience office j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level no experience office in Riverside, CA is $19.75,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$16.78 and $22.07 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an entry level no experience office worker do?

As an entry-level office employee, you’ll typically assist with a variety of administrative tasks such as answering phones, greeting visitors, filing documents, data entry, scheduling appointments, and supporting other team members with day-to-day operations. You'll often work under the guidance of more experienced staff who will help you learn procedures and office software. This role is a great way to develop essential organizational and communication skills while getting familiar with professional office environments.

What skills and qualifications are needed for an entry level no experience office job?

To thrive as an Entry Level Office Assistant, str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and basic computer literacy are essential, though most roles require only a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with office software like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and basic office equipment is typically expected. Effective communication, reliability, and a willingness to learn help individuals stand out in this position. These skills and qualities are important because they ensure smooth office operations and provide a foundation for professional growth.

What is an entry level no experience office job?

Entry level no experience office jobs are positions that require little to no prior work experience and are designed for individuals who are new to office settings. These roles often include tasks like data entry, answering phones, filing documents, and providing general administrative support. They are a great way to gain professional experience, develop office skills, and learn about business operations. Many employers provide on-the-job training to help new hires become familiar with office procedures and tools. These jobs can be a stepping stone to more advanced administrative or specialized roles in the future.
